Compatibility Check

This replacement kit is specifically designed for 1200W Ninja Auto-IQ Smooth Boost Blender models: BL490 30, BL491 30, BL492 30, BL492W 30, BL493Z 30, and BL494 30.

Important: Ensure your blender's motor base has a 7-fin gear for proper fit and function. This blade is not compatible with 6-fin gear bases.

Setup and Installation

  1. Inspect the Extractor Blade

    Before first use, carefully inspect the rubber gasket located in the bottom blade assembly. Ensure it is snugly and securely seated within the blade unit. A loose gasket can lead to leaks during operation.

  2. Attach the Blade to the Cup

    Place your ingredients into either the 18oz or 24oz blender cup. Screw the extractor blade assembly onto the open end of the cup, turning clockwise until it is tightly sealed. Do not overtighten.

  3. Place on Blender Base

    Invert the assembled cup and blade, and place it onto your Ninja blender's motor base. Align the tabs on the cup with the slots on the base, then twist clockwise until it locks into place. The blender will not operate unless the cup is securely locked.

Operating Instructions

Once the cup and blade are securely attached to the blender base, you can begin blending. Refer to your original Ninja blender manual for specific blending programs and safety guidelines.

  • Do not overfill the cups. Ensure ingredients do not exceed the "MAX LIQUID" line.
  • Avoid continuous operation for extended periods. If blending for more than 1 minute, allow the motor to rest for a few minutes to prevent overheating.
  • Never operate the blender with an empty cup or without the blade assembly securely attached.

Using the Spout Lids

After blending, remove the blade assembly and replace it with a spout lid for easy drinking or pouring. Press the flip-top spout firmly to ensure a secure seal.

Maintenance and Cleaning

Proper cleaning and maintenance will extend the life of your replacement parts.

  • Dishwasher Safe: All components (extractor blade, cups, and lids) are dishwasher safe for convenient cleaning. Place them on the top rack.
  • Hand Washing: For hand washing, use warm, soapy water and a non-abrasive sponge or brush. Rinse thoroughly and allow to air dry completely before storing.
  • Blade Care: Exercise caution when cleaning the extractor blade due to its sharp edges.
  • Gasket Check: Periodically check the rubber gasket in the blade assembly for wear or damage. Ensure it remains securely seated.
